java如何连接手机端

java如何连接手机端

作者:Elara发布时间:2026-02-25阅读时长:0 分钟阅读次数:11

用户关注问题

Q
怎样通过Java实现与手机设备的数据通信?

我想用Java程序和手机进行数据交换,应该采用哪种通信方式比较合适?

A

使用Wi-Fi或蓝牙进行Java与手机的数据通信

Java可以通过网络套接字(Socket)实现与手机通过Wi-Fi连接进行数据传输,或者通过蓝牙(Bluetooth)API实现设备间的连接。选择合适的方式主要取决于项目需求和设备支持的功能。

Q
Java代码如何识别并连接手机端设备?

在Java程序中,如何发现附近的手机设备并建立连接?

A

利用设备发现协议和API连接手机

Java应用可以使用蓝牙设备发现机制或局域网内IP扫描来识别手机设备。通过蓝牙,可以使用蓝牙库如BlueCove来扫描附近设备;通过网络,则可以通过手机IP地址和端口号实现连接。

Q
有没有简化Java与手机交互的开发工具或框架?

是否存在方便Java开发者连接手机设备的开源库或工具?

A

推荐使用专门的通信库和框架

像BlueCove(蓝牙通信库)、Retrofit(网络通信接口)以及Socket.IO等工具可以帮助简化Java与手机端的连接与通信,提升开发效率。根据不同的通信协议选择合适的库,可以减少底层复杂度。